When using Advanced Skinning with the Moon Phase mod, something odd happens with the x-axis text alignment - it doesn't work as one would expect, i.e., set all the same values and each line has a different alignment. Experiment with the values and eventually you get the text to align left.

However, as soon as, say, you exit Winstep and restart it, all the alignments seem to have gone to pot again until you change to another theme and then back. But as soon as a value in a line of text changes, yep, that line goes out of alignment again.

All this leads me to believe that the default text alignment is 'centred', am I right? Which raises the question, can we change that and if so, how?

To align the text put the value "0" instead of "1" to all the lines :

MoonPos01=0
MoonPos02=0...
